I would like to install electronic ignition in my 1948 Farmall M, but I need to identify the distributor in order to get the correct ignition parts. My distributor does not have any numbers stamped on it's bell. The only thing stamped on the bell is IH and something that could be the letter "L". Is there somewhere else I should be looking? It's a IH, around 180 degrees from the IH and L should be 6 numbers and a R1 unless they failed to show up for some reason. On the round part that the two hold down clamps contact you can find the code some letter or letters and numbers. Should find a letter A in that if a original M type. Needs removed or turned to read those most times. Code won't mater to what electronic ignition fits.

AFAIK, all actual IH 4-cylinder distributors take the same basic Ignitor module. The suffixes at the end narrow it down to how your tractor is set up, 6 or 12 Volts, (+) or (-) ground. Look at the footnotes. If it's a Delco, it take a different module, but I would assume the Delco versions wouldn't have "IH" on them.
